Son of Númenor 05-29-2004 09:39 AM

Quote:

Evil is fissiparous. But itself barren. Melkor could not 'beget', or have any spouse (though he attempted to ravish Arien, this was to destroy and 'distain' her, not to beget fiery offspring). (Morgoth's Ring - Myths Transformed)
The same holds true for Sauron.

Eomer, to answer your question: Sauron, if he weren't evil, could not have begotten offspring with another Maia, but he could have, presumably, with one of the Eruhini (as Melian did with Thingol). Since he was 'evil', he could not have reproduced at all in any biological sense.
